Transaction 3c3e52e8b1055dc5feeb7906db20bd2e17c86a3b85d08b63a58fc168b00b418c

21 Input
2 Outputs
  • 3c3e52e8b1055dc5feeb7906db20bd2e17c86a3b85d08b63a58fc168b00b418c:0
  • value  787658
    address  17P7uHbZTBC3RRXgSgV345aRDWDV5dFBcF
  • 3c3e52e8b1055dc5feeb7906db20bd2e17c86a3b85d08b63a58fc168b00b418c:1
  • value  85100000
    address  32p2uDRcZDc9wx93ZSLaZ4HGBSj4aHRZ8b